How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Lincoln Villa?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Lincoln Villa Studio Apartments | $2,677 | $1,350 | $10,000+ |
| Lincoln Villa 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,095 | $1,375 | $6,200 |
| Lincoln Villa 2 Bedroom Apartments | $4,257 | $2,195 | $7,747 |
| Lincoln Villa 3 Bedroom Apartments | $5,184 | $3,879 | $10,000+ |
